The marketing campaign for Toy Story OF TERROR!, Pixar’s first-ever television special, is ramping up which means a bevy of new images and footage are making the rounds online. Recently, several new images were unveiled, all of which had a darker tone than we are used to seeing from the Toy Story franchise. The animation studio has essentially created a send-up of the horror genre, but has promised the trademark humor and heart we have come to expect from Pixar projects. The clip is set in the opening act of the 30-minute special. Those who attended the D23 Expo may have seen it during the big Animation presentation, but those who were not able to attend have their first opportunity to find out what happens when one of the toys goes missing in a motel. Mr. Pricklepants, voiced by Timothy Dalton, humorously points out the events that tend to happen during horror films, which obviously sets the others on edge, given the dark and ominous setting.

The plot synopsis for the TV special is below:
Heading to the small screen before Halloween, Toy Story of Terror features the gang taking a road trip to Bonnie’s grandmother’s house before everything takes an unexpected turn. On a detour leading them to a roadside motel, one of the toys goes missing, and the others find themselves caught in an eerie turn of events that must be stopped before they suffer the same fate.
Toy Story OF TERROR! premieres October 16th on ABC at 8 pm EST!
